Nightlife In Bangalore: The Pub Capital Of India – Pubs & Bars In Bangalore

‘A person is known by the friends he keeps’ said Samuel Johnson. In Bangalore a person is known by the pubs he frequents. Everyone seems to have a favourite watering hole or two.
The idea of pubs caught on in the late eighties when The Pub started it’s operations near Brigade Road. Those days it mainly attracted college crowds.
Roughly there are three main groups of customers for the pubs; students, the yuppie IT crowds and tourists. Ok, now why do people go to pubs? For some good beer, thumping music and serious de-stressing says Karan, an ITes professional.
Pecos off Brigade Road has been a perennial favourite of students and IT folks for some time. One has to put up with dark and grimy interiors, indifferent waiters and very often watery beer. Food is passable. But the music they play is outstanding. It is always up-to-date rock and hip hop, though other genres also get a fair share. Many weekends and even some week days it is standing room only. Pecos certainly has a charm and personality of it’s own.
Styx on the other hand swears by heavy metal and rock. A DJ is on board most days and ...
... they play videos too, mainly MTV hits and heavy metal. But if it is rock, then it must be Hard Rock Cafe on St.Mark's Road Large screens show live and recorded concerts. The atmosphere rocks with great music and ambience.
Being part of an international chain Hard Rock Cafe is comparatively pricey. The food is quite good and is authentic multi-cuisine, not the insipid stuff that passes for multi-cuisine everywhere else. Also the joint stocks an interesting collection of rock bric-a-brac such as Robbie Williams’ rhinestone outfit, Rod Stewart’s stage suit and a gig once worn by Madonna.
Not all the pubs are into rock and hip hop. Take Five in Indira Nagar plays jazz and rock and posters of jazz legends grace the walls. They serve good Belgian beers and a wide range of foods. The mood can be mellow and most often conversations are possible!
Some pubs try the English and Irish ambience and are surprisingly good at it; Geoffrey’s stands out with it’s deep leather chairs and stained glass windows. Retro music and some very good English cuisine complement the setting. Guzzlers Inn is more than a wannabe and plays classic rock and boasts a separate pool parlour.
Dublin at Windsor Manor strives for an Irish effect and succeeds. But at Rs 400 for a mug of beer it is way too expensive for the hoi polloi.
For the girlie gangs prowling for some fun, Zero G with it’s Bollywood numbers is a good bet. The Thirtennth Floor and The Blue Bar are trendy with some beautiful people hanging about. Music at both places is a mix of genres. Even the Sri Ram Sena might find them interesting!
But when it comes to chilling out with colleagues and friends who can forget The Pub World. It was one of the first and still among the best in town. It has five theme seating areas such as American, European etc. and a tempting array of snacks, just perfect for a relaxing evening. Firangi Paani and Taika are also good for soothing the nerves frayed at the office.
At the last count there are about 300 pubs in Bangalore. Some have morphed in to gentler lounge bars. Bangalore is still a fun loving city where the people love a philosophical or a frivolous chat over a drink and forget what they said the moment they step out. Vigilantes or not, long live the mugs, pitchers and tankards.
